T
- Event type classpublic abstract class AbstractTypedEvent<T extends Enum<?>> extends Object implements TypedEvent<T>
TypedEvent
.
It is expected that concrete subclasses are designed to be immutable.
Constructor and Description |
---|
AbstractTypedEvent(T type)
Constructs a typed event.
|
public AbstractTypedEvent(T type)
type
- the type of eventpublic long ts()
TypedEvent
The timestamp is set to System.currentTimeMillis()
at the
time the event was created.
ts
in interface TypedEvent<T extends Enum<?>>
public T type()
TypedEvent
type
in interface TypedEvent<T extends Enum<?>>
Copyright © 2015. All Rights Reserved.